Old Ben Coal Co. v. Office of Workers' Comp. Programs, 06-2189
Petition for review of an award of black lung benefits to the widow of a coal miner is dismissed where the plaintiff-employer was no longer a real party in interest in the case since it was defunct and had no assets recoverable through the suit.
